What's New in Version 2000

Several of the key features found in SQL Server 2000 are as follows:

  • XML Support

  • Multi-Instance Support

  • Data Warehousing/Business Intelligence Improvements

  • Windows 2000 Support

  • Performance and Scalability Improvements

  • Wizard Improvements

  • Query Analyzer Improvements

  • DTS Improvements

  • Transact SQL Enhancements

XML Support

XML is becoming the standard in which businesses communicate and share information. SQL Server 2000 provides extensive XML support. XML support is easy to setup and access. Once you are up and running with XML, you can store XML inside a table, query the XML data through Transact-SQL statements, and even join XML data to relational data through a SQL statement.
